The data signal of HDMI cables is used S transition minimized differential signaling protocol. It data transfer protocol is widespread in a DVI interface. A data signal on a HDMI cables are as well follows it protocol.
There are three S data channel in a data transmission audio, video of HDMI cables. Video information is converted into 24bit City consecutive pixel data in a transmission of HDMI cables. Pixel clock cycle transmission rate is between on 25MHz to 165MHz. In general a standard NTSC 480i interlaced signals transmitted pixel clock rate of HDMI cables is 13.5MHZ. In case a ratio of a transmitted signal is less than 25MHz, HDMI auto-cycle solutions can be used to fill rate, a rate can be raised to 25MHz signal level. A HDMI cables to transfer 165M pixels a second highest amount of data, a data throughput is quite amazing.
